PIABA President: Recent Changes Will Harm Investors And Drastically Reduce Public Arbitrator Pool, But FINRA Never Sought Stakeholder Input Or Public Comments
Date 02/06/2025
The Public Investors Advocate Bar Association (PIABA) condemns Financial Industry Regulatory Authority (FINRA) for implementing sweeping changes to new arbitrator qualifications without consulting investor advocates or providing an opportunity for public comment. The rules went into effect May 24, 2025, with PIABA notified days after implementation.

Small Business Sales Growth Inches Higher In May Despite Lingering Uncertainty - Fiserv Small Business Index Rises +0.2% Month-Over-Month, Maintaining Steady Growth Of +3.3% Year-Over-Year
Date 02/06/2025
Fiserv, Inc. (NYSE: FI), a leading global provider of payments and financial services technology, has published the Fiserv Small Business Index for May 2025, with the seasonally-adjusted Index remaining flat at 151. Despite shifting spending patterns as consumers navigate near-term economic uncertainty, small businesses maintained solid year-over-year sales growth of (+3.3%) and total transactions rose (+3.8%).

ICE Mortgage Monitor: Record Levels Of Home Equity And Falling Rates Drive Highest HELOC Withdraws Since 2008 - 48M Homeowners Sit On $11.5T In Tappable Equity Entering Q2 2025 As HELOC Rates Ease, Driving Demand
Date 02/06/2025
ICE Mortgage Technology, a neutral provider of a robust end-to-end mortgage platform and part of Intercontinental Exchange, Inc. (NYSE: ICE), today released its June 2025 Mortgage Monitor report. The analysis of mortgage, real estate and public records data shows U.S. mortgage holders carried a record $17.6 trillion in home equity entering the second quarter of 2025, with $11.5 trillion considered “tappable” — that is, available for borrowing while maintaining at least a 20% equity cushion.

London Stock Exchange Group plc - Total Voting Rights
Date 02/06/2025
The following notification is made in accordance with Rule 5.6 of the FCA's Disclosure Guidance and Transparency Rules.
As at close of business on 30 May 2025, London Stock Exchange Group plc (LSEG) confirms that its share capital consists of a total of 543,599,966 ordinary shares made up of: (i) 528,911,026 ordinary shares of 6 79/86 pence each (excluding treasury shares); and (ii) 14,688,940 ordinary shares held in treasury. Therefore, the total number of voting rights in LSEG on 30 May 2025 is 528,911,026. The above figure of 528,911,026 may be used by shareholders as the denominator for the calculations by which they will determine if they are required to notify their interest in, or a change to their interest in, LSEG under the FCA's Disclosure Guidance and Transparency Rules.
